Getting Those Tots Perfect

First things first crank up that oven to 425°F. Spread your tots in a single layer no crowding they need space to get super crispy. Give them a flip halfway through about 30 minutes total. That golden crunch is what makes this dish so amazing.

A bowl of crispy tater tots topped with a generous serving of creamy brown gravy and garnished with chopped parsley. Save
A bowl of crispy tater tots topped with a generous serving of creamy brown gravy and garnished with chopped parsley. | kitchenscroll.com

Creating That Amazing Gravy

While the tots are doing their thing let's make our gravy. Brown that sausage breaking it up into little bits. Then sprinkle in your flour let it cook a minute then slowly pour in the milk. Keep whisking it'll get all creamy and gorgeous. Season it just how you like it.

Perfect Scrambled Eggs

Now for those eggs. I like mine super soft and fluffy. Just whisk them with a pinch of salt and pepper then cook them low and slow in a bit of butter. Gentle stirring is key here we want them creamy not dry.

Building Our Bowl

Here's where it all comes together. Layer those crispy tots in your bowl top with the fluffy eggs then pour over that gorgeous gravy. Sprinkle cheese on top while everything's still hot so it gets all melty. Pure breakfast heaven right here.

Prep Ahead Tips

Want to make life easier? The gravy can be made a day ahead just warm it up gently with a splash of milk. But those tots and eggs? They're best fresh. Trust me the extra few minutes in the morning are worth it.

Switch It Up

Feel free to play around with this recipe. Sometimes I add jalapeños to the gravy for extra heat. Sweet potato tots are amazing too. If you're watching calories turkey sausage works beautifully in the gravy.

Common Questions About Cooking

→ Can I prepare components ahead of time?

Yes, you can make the sausage gravy ahead and reheat it. The tater tots should be cooked fresh for the best crispy texture.

→ How can I make this spicier?

Add red pepper flakes and cayenne powder to the gravy, or use spicy salsa. You can also use pepper jack cheese instead of taco blend.

→ Can I use frozen eggs instead of fresh?

Fresh eggs are recommended for the best texture. If using frozen, thaw completely and heat carefully to avoid rubbery texture.

→ What's the best way to keep tater tots crispy?

Bake them until golden brown and crispy, and assemble the bowls just before serving. Avoid stacking too many toppings that could make them soggy.

→ Can I make this vegetarian?

You can substitute the sausage gravy with mushroom or vegetarian gravy, though it will change the traditional flavor profile.

What You'll Gather

Contains 01 items Frozen tater tots, as needed.
Contains 02 items Large eggs, 15.
Contains 03 items Sausage gravy, double batch.
Contains 04 items Salt and pepper to taste.
Contains 05 items Taco cheese blend for topping.
Contains 06 items Red pepper flakes, optional.
Contains 07 items Cayenne powder, optional.
Contains 08 items Fresh Mexican-style salsa for serving, optional.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 01

Bake tater tots at 425°F for about 30 minutes until crispy.

Step 02

Prepare sausage gravy according to recipe. Add pepper flakes and cayenne if desired.

Step 03

Scramble eggs with salt and pepper until fully cooked but still moist.

Step 04

Layer crispy tots in bowls, top with scrambled eggs, pour over gravy, and finish with cheese.

Step 05

Add salsa if desired and serve while hot.
